Analysis of fertilizer on growth and biomass in Peganum harmala a rare medicinal plant

Journal of Medicinal Plants Studies · 2020 · Vol. 8(6) · pp. 10–12

Abstract

The present paper deals with its cultivation and application of agro-techniques. Result reveal that seeds sowing a+. 1.0cm in 1:2:1 (sand: clay: FYM) soil mixture ratios were found to be most favourable for maximum seedling emergence. Maximum percent increase in plant height and collar diameter was observed in NPK and biovita plants, respectively. Above and belowground biomass increased signification with NPK application as compared to other treatments.
